Hot-reloading in Coppervane watches the config bundle and applies changes without restarting workers, which is why release cuts no longer need a maintenance window. Note that listener ports and TLS settings are excluded from hot-reload and still require a rolling restart; the release checklist calls this out explicitly. Before tagging a build, confirm the reload watcher is enabled in every environment profile. The full reload semantics, including ordering guarantees and rollback behavior, are documented on the internal page below.

operations page: https://jenkins.torvadyn.local/build/deploy/display/pages/611247f0a622ae80

MEMO — To: Office Manager

Hi Dara, quick heads-up: the hardware security module for the Fenwick vault upgrade arrives Thursday morning via Corvid Logistics. It's a small grey case, heavier than it looks, and it cannot sit at reception — it goes straight into the secure cabinet in Room 2B. Sign for it personally, please, not whoever's nearest the door. The courier will expect the hand-over instruction below.

dispatch memo: the istwyn norwyn courier leaves the lamael kaswyn briwyn tamix jorael gorix zoreth holir ledger at gate 3079 under passcode 677723

Q: Where is the mail room now?
A: As of Monday, the mail room has moved from basement level B1 to the ground floor, behind the courier hatch at Fennick Court. All parcels and internal post route there; B1 is closed and unstaffed. Outgoing mail cut-off is 15:30. Oversized items still go via the loading bay. The new mail room door is keypad-controlled — use the code below.

door code, tajof-kageg: bdg-QVDCE-3